Transaction 8260cefc6e42fb146c9767324afef199f1f5ce8e9ea32be6a5b92df268b6d450
1 Input
1 Output
-
8260cefc6e42fb146c9767324afef199f1f5ce8e9ea32be6a5b92df268b6d450:0
- value
- 2069713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e370a1ebecfb8564c8a6ac881e881fed9e28ff4c OP_EQUAL
- address
- 3NRcEw4pKEPxfa244DLLmSukWGFi3hS4XD